Obituaries of Ontario Co., NY, Ontario Messenger, 28 Oct. 1846: Another Revolutionary Vet Gone. John HINCKLEY (1761, Willington, CT - 23 Sep. 1846, Naples, NY) served under Capt. Ichabod HINCKLEY as a drummer; General PUTNAM at Peekskill; General WASHINGTON at Valley Forge in the winter of 1777; in the Battle of Monmouth, 1778; under General WAYNE, 16 July 1779, at Stony Point. He moved from Connecticut to Naples ca. 1804.

He was a twin. John Hinckley, (1761-1846), enlisted as a drummer at the age of sixteen; was at Fort Griswold, 1781, and served to the close of the war in the Connecticut Line. In 1818 he was listed as a pensioner of Ontario Co., N. Y., where he died.
Children of John and Anna Whipple:
Porter, b. 19 Oct 1781
Abigail, b. 15 Nov 1783
Marcy, b. 2 Mar 1786
Guy, b. 2 Oct 1788
Lillis, b. 19 June 1791
John, b. 21 Apr 1793
Susanna, b. 16 May 1796
Anne, b. 30 July 1798
Mary, bpt. 11 Oct 1801
